WebCheck your go.mod. NEW. Ensure all the packages you're using are healthy and well-maintained ... integer-preserving JSON unmarshaling functions based on encoding/json Unmarshal(). Compatibility. The ... Object keys must exactly match json tag names (for tagged struct fields) or struct field names (for untagged struct fields). JSON integers are ... WebBy 46 // default, object keys which don't have a corresponding struct field are 47 // ignored (see Decoder.DisallowUnknownFields for an alternative). 48 // 49 // To unmarshal JSON into an interface value, 50 // Unmarshal stores one of these in the interface value: 51 // 52 // bool, for JSON booleans 53 // float64, for JSON numbers 54 // string ...
How to determine if a JSON key has been set to null or not provided
Web下载pdf. 分享. 目录 搜索 WebApr 14, 2016 · Add a callback to jsonpb.Unmarshaler to report unknown fields. golang/protobuf#415 mentioned this issue completed in on Oct 31, 2024 mentioned this issue on Nov 1, 2024 proposal: encoding/json: … degoesbriand of burlington vermont
How to Handle Missing Fields From A Struct in Go?
WebMar 16, 2024 · type UnmarshalOptions type UnmarshalOptions struct { pragma. NoUnkeyedLiterals // If AllowPartial is set, input for messages that will result in missing // required fields will not return an error. AllowPartial bool // If DiscardUnknown is set, unknown fields are ignored. WebNov 17, 2024 · The Unmarshal function comes with the following syntax. func Unmarshal(data []byte, v interface{}) error It accepts two parameters: a bytes slice of the JSON content and an empty interface reference. The function may return an error if there is an error occurred during the decoding process. WebUnmarshal Structured JSON [{101 Test [email protected]} {102 Sample [email protected]}] Output for above Unstructured Data. It may happen that we don't know the structure of … de god athene